Tạo CloudFront Distribution
Tạo CloudFront Distribution
- Truy cập vào CloudFront trên bảng điều khiển AWS và nhấp vào Create a CloudFront Distribution.

-
Cấu hình nguồn mặc định cho S3 bucket được tạo trước đó và cấp quyền cho CloudFront truy cập vào bucket bằng cách sử dụng thiết lập Origin Access Identity:
- Origin domain > Chọn S3 bucket của bạn
- Truy cập S3 bucket > Yes sử dụng OAI (bucket có thể giới hạn truy cập chỉ cho CloudFront)

-
Origin access identity

-
- Trong hộp thoại hiển thị, nhấp vào Create

- Policy bucket > Yes, update the bucket policyt

6.Cấu hình Default Cache Behavior như sau:
- View protocol policy > Redirect HTTP to HTTPS.

-
Cache key và origin requests
- Cache policy và origin request policy (khuyến khích)
- Cache policy > CachingOptimized (Khuyến khích cho nguồn S3)
- CloudFront cung cấp một tập hợp các cache policy quản lý mà bạn có thể đính kèm vào bất kỳ cache behavior của phân phối nào của bạn. Với một cache policy quản lý, bạn không cần phải viết hoặc duy trì chính sách cache của riêng mình. Các chính sách quản lý sử dụng các thiết lập được tối ưu hóa cho các trường hợp sử dụng cụ thể.

-
Trong phần Settings:
- Trong lab này, bạn sẽ sử dụng một tên miền được cung cấp bởi CloudFront, tuy nhiên, nếu bạn muốn sử dụng tên miền của riêng mình, bạn có thể cấu hình nó với Alternate Domain Names , bạn có thể thêm một mục mới trong phần Alternate domain name (CNAME) - tùy chọn.
- Cấu hình Default root object - tùy chọn là index.html- Và để lại tất cả các giá trị còn lại mặc định

- Nhấp vào Create distribution

- Tạo CloudFront distribution thành công.

-
CloudFront bắt đầu tạo phân phối và thường mất từ 5 đến 10 phút để hoàn toàn phân phối. Trạng thái của phân phối sẽ là In Progress.
- Để kiểm tra trạng thái, bạn có thể nhấp vào menu Distribution trên thanh bên trái.
